The Eboardmuseum, established in 1987, is a globally recognized collection of electronic keyboard instruments. It is considered the largest museum of its kind in the world, offering a unique experience for music enthusiasts and tourists alike. The museum's vast collection showcases the evolution of electronic keyboards, making it a significant destination for those interested in music history.
One of the unique features of the Eboardmuseum is that it not only offers guided tours of its exhibits but also allows visitors the opportunity to play the instruments. This interactive element provides a hands-on experience, making the visit more engaging and memorable.
